Those first teeth; keeping the tooth fairy happy with 'no cavities'

Chet Hymas brushes Gavin’s teeth with a soft child-sized toothbrush while Morgan brushes her own teeth before going to bed at Spokane Valley, Wash., Feb. 19, 2013. It’s highly recommended to use only water and a soft child-sized toothbrush the first one to two years of life. After the age of two a small pea sized amount of children’s toothpaste can be used.
